The Perfect Workout has an employee rating of 4.1 out of 5 stars, based on 253 company reviews on Glassdoor which indicates that most employees have an excellent working experience there. The The Perfect Workout employee rating is in line with the average (within 1 standard deviation) for employers within the Personal Consumer Services industry (3.6 stars).

Pros

* Can be Entry Level Position- they PAY YOU to go through a certification program, even with no prior personal training experience- in which you learn everything you need to know to be successful at your job, and to become a knowledgeable / effective personal trainer. * You are encouraged to grow in your skills and knowledge - and actually get paid MORE through continuing education. * Extremely supportive upper management * Company is expanding into many new regions and studios, which means its a great time to grow with the company! They ALWAYS promote from within * Workout on the clock! Workout friends and family on days off for free! * MANY ways to increase compensation, other than training more clients or working more hours. The CEO even created a video on HOW TO MAKE MORE MONEY - meaning he WANTS and ENCOURAGES us to increase our pay! (if we choose to) * Amazing team work, and company values

Cons

* Because of our extremely successful growth, we need more trainers -not a bad problem to have! That means YOU!

Pros

Easy work. Good co-worker. You don't know need to be certified to get the job but the certification you get is only good for their Company

Cons

Low pay. they promise more pay then you actually make. They expect you to work as if this was your career but working for them if your only a personal trainer is no more then just a job.

Thank you for your review! We appreciate your concern, and we apologize if you felt our wage structures were misleading. The average hourly rate in our company is currently $19.17. Since this is the average there are naturally trainers who make less than this and trainers who make more than this. Naturally, it takes some time and effort in order to advance and move up on the pay scale to be closer to that $19.17 average hourly rate. We also offer many bonus incentives including: Staff Referrals, Client Referrals, Professional Development, and Nutrition Coaching opportunities.
